Subject: Re: [OE-core] [PATCH v2] gstreamer1.0-dev: Fix install conflict when enable multilib

On 17 Apr 2025, at 11:34, Xinjian Ma (Fujitsu) <maxj.fnst@fujitsu.com> wrote:
>> If this file is different on across architectures then it shouldn’t be installed into
>> $datadir, but $libdir.  Abusing multilib_scripts like this is not correct.
> But /usr/share/gir-1.0/Gst-1.0.gir do differs across architectures, and it is not in $libdir but $datadir 
> if we shouldn't use multilib_scripts, then what we should do in this kind of situation?

Talk to upstream, either it should be in datadir and not contain architecture-specific information, or it should be moved to libdir.
